All of the cats listed are located in or near Gettysburg unless otherwise noted. Please note that while we work hard to keep our available cats up to date we also have many that are not posted yet. Adoption fees are $60 for adult cats and kittens over 6 months old, $100 for kittens (under 6 months) and $30 for senior cats (7 years+) to help cover vet bills for spay/neuter, basic vaccinations, testing, microchips and preventatives. No cat will be officially adopted without being spayed/neutered and vaccinated (unless there are health risks in doing so). We highly recommend adopting kittens in pairs and we do discount for double adoptions here to encourage it.
